FDD3680 - 100V N-Channel PowerTrench MOSFET

General Description

This N-Channel MOSFET has been designed specifically to improve the overall efficiency of DC/DC converters using either synchronous or conventional switching PWM controllers.

These MOSFETs feature faster switching and lower gate charge than other MOSFETs with comparable RDS(ON) specifications.

Key Features

  • 25 A, 100 V. RDS(ON) = 46 mΩ @ V GS = 10 V RDS(ON) = 51 mΩ @ V GS = 6 V.
  • Low gate charge (38 nC typical).
  • Fast switching speed.
  • High performance trench technology for extremely low RDS(ON).
